Pay-per-click (PPC) is an advertising model that enables businesses to pay to have their website listed on search engine results pages (SERPs) when users search for specific phrases or keywords. The ads you create appear in search results, and you pay only when someone clicks on your advertisement.
PPC is all about relevance. People search for certain products, services, or information at any given time, and advertisers can display targeted ads precisely when those searches occur. For example, if someone searches for “white polo t-shirt” on Google, advertisers can display an ad related to “shirts for men.”
With proper targeting settings and account structure, advertisers can run highly relevant PPC campaigns.
PPC ads are most commonly seen on search engines like Google or Bing, but they are also used on social media platforms (although CPM models are more common there).
Unlike SEO, which may take months to generate results in competitive industries, PPC advertising can generate immediate traffic once campaigns are funded and launched.
Additionally, PPC strategies can support SEO efforts by helping businesses gain quick visibility while building long-term organic reach.

When running a PPC campaign, multiple ad formats are available depending on the platform.
Search ads appear on search engine results pages when users search for relevant keywords. These ads target audiences actively looking for products or services and provide immediate visibility.
Display ads are banner or image ads shown across websites within networks such as the Google Display Network and partner sites. They can appear at the top, bottom, or side of webpages and are commonly seen on news websites.
Video ads appear across the internet and on platforms such as YouTube. One common format is pre-roll ads, which play before the video content a user wants to watch.

After ad copy, the landing page is the most critical component of PPC success. The page must align with the advertisement and provide a seamless user experience.
A high-converting landing page can also improve Quality Score and ad performance.
Essential landing page elements:
✔ A compelling headline matching the ad
✔ Clean design and layout
✔ Easy-to-use forms with strong CTA buttons
✔ Relevant, keyword-focused content
✔ Clear offer presentation
✔ A/B testing for optimization
Poor landing pages can significantly reduce PPC performance.

Bid adjustments allow you to increase or decrease bids based on performance factors such as:
For example, if mobile conversions are lower than desktop, bids can be reduced for mobile traffic.
Ads can be scheduled to appear only during specific days or times, reducing wasted spend and improving ROI.
Sitelink extensions add extra information and links to ads, improving visibility and click-through rates while increasing Ad Rank.
Conversion tracking measures landing page performance using tracking codes, typically placed on thank-you pages. This data helps optimize campaigns for better results.
Regularly evaluate keyword performance to increase bids on high-performing terms and remove underperforming ones.
Google Ads offers several match types:
These determine how closely search queries must match your keywords.
Negative keywords prevent ads from appearing in irrelevant searches, saving budget and improving targeting efficiency.

Determine a daily budget based on your monthly advertising budget divided by 30.4.
Google provides an optimization score and campaign overview. Review settings, ads, and keywords before launching.
Once approved, ads can go live within minutes or hours.
Use search term reports to identify irrelevant keywords and add them to negative keyword lists to reduce wasted spend.
Experiment with automated bidding strategies to maximize conversions within your budget.
Regularly update ad copy to allow Google to test variations and improve performance.
Studying competitor ads helps identify effective messaging and keyword strategies.
Adjust bids based on time-of-day performance to focus on high-conversion periods.
